The cross-linkable sulfonated ploy(arylene ether)s derived from 3,3′-diallyl-4,4′-dihydroxybiphenyl, bisphthalazinone, 4,4′-difluorobenzophenone (DFBP) and sulfonated 4,4′-diflourobenzophenone (SDFBP) were synthesized over a wide range of DFBP/SDFBP molar ratios. The resulting sulfonated poly(arylene ether)s with high inherent viscosity (1.02–1.29 dL g−1) are soluble in polar organic solvents and can form flexible and transparent membranes by casting from their solution. Cross-linking reaction was carried out using the thermal activated radical cross-linking agent (TARC) at 140 °C. The comprehensive properties of the virgin and the cross-linked membranes were compared accordingly. The results showed that the cross-linked membranes revealed the better mechanical, oxidative and dimensional stabilities together with high proton conductivity (9.675 × 10−3 S cm−1) at 25 °C under 100% relative humidity.
